Visual Inspection of Garage Door Components

Start by examining the visible elements of your garage door. This contains:

    Check for dents, scratches, or rust on the door floor. Inspect the garage door frame for any structural injury. Examine weather stripping across the edges. Look for put on and tear. Ensure all bolts and screws are safe and free of rust.

Testing the Garage Door Mechanism

Functional testing is crucial for guaranteeing that the door operates easily:

    Open and shut the door a number of times to watch its efficiency. Check for uncommon noises during operation, indicating potential issues. Inspect the alignment of the door with the tracks – it should transfer easily without hesitation.

Assessing the Springs and Cables

The garage door's springs and cables are under important tension and should be examined intently:

    Look for fraying or rust on cables, which might indicate put on. Inspect springs for any indicators of corrosion or breakage. Test the balance of the door by disconnecting the opener and manually lifting it halfway. It should stay in place.

Emergency Release Mechanism Check

Ensure that the http://deanpbjj539.cavandoragh.org/where-will-be-1-year-from-now-1 emergency release mechanism is functioning appropriately:

    Test the emergency release wire to make sure it's accessible and operates effectively. Simulate a power outage to verify that the door can be operated by hand.

Assessing Garage Door Opener Performance

The garage door opener performs a key role in performance:

    Check the batteries in remote controls and replace them if needed. Test the wall swap and safety sensors for correct operate. Ensure that the opener is securely mounted and free from debris.

Safety Sensor Functionality

Modern garage doorways come outfitted with safety sensors:

    Test the sensors by waving your hand in entrance of them to ensure the door reverses. Clean the sensor lenses for higher performance and effectiveness.

Lubrication and Maintenance

Regular lubrication is crucial for a well-functioning garage door:

    Apply lubricant to the hinges, rollers, and tracks to scale back friction. Use a particular garage door lubricant for optimum outcomes. Wipe off excess lubricant to stop dirt accumulation.
